Transaction 077f5ad7336fdba639dcdf7c801a1344fecde0481a30fb77740e1b2f6a21b99f

1 Input
2 Outputs
  • 077f5ad7336fdba639dcdf7c801a1344fecde0481a30fb77740e1b2f6a21b99f:0
  • value  386298409
    address  1PhvgKg6FVMf2D7jxdSyJQJS8yVqKYuF8T
  • 077f5ad7336fdba639dcdf7c801a1344fecde0481a30fb77740e1b2f6a21b99f:1
  • value  478565
    address  355FtJ78yZ9Zk1MvK3tPq6v5xtiXcebrbC